Atherton to Wellington (Shropshire) by train

A train trip from Atherton to Wellington (Shropshire) takes about 3hrs 2 mins on average, covering roughly 57 miles (92 kilometres). With around 41 trains running each day, there's plenty of flexibility for your travel plans. If you book in advance, you can grab tickets starting from just £35.60, making it a budget-friendly option for those who plan ahead.

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Atherton to Wellington (Shropshire) start from £35.60 one way, or £50.90 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Atherton to Wellington (Shropshire) are available for £37.40 one way, or £74.80 return

Station Facilities and Amenities

Atherton station offers several amenities to enhance your travel experience. The station is equipped with a ticket office operational from early morning till late at night, ensuring you can grab your tickets conveniently before starting your journey. Ticket machines facilitate the collection of online tickets, although they currently lack accessibility features. This station also supports smartcards, although no validators are available on-site.

For assistance and support, station staff are on hand to aid passengers during specified hours, with further help available through the helpline at any time. While there are no waiting rooms or lounging facilities, the station is equipped with step-free access to all platforms, making it accessible for those with mobility concerns. Unfortunately, facilities such as toilets, refreshment outlets, and parking surveillance are not available, though the car park offers 64 spaces free of charge.

Travel Connections at Atherton

Atherton station provides a variety of transport links to make your onward journey seamless. Whether it's a short bus ride or a taxi trip to your next destination, the station's connectivity aids hassle-free travel. Bus pickups and taxi services are readily available, and for the well-prepared traveler, there’s a handy link to help plan your journey online. Although bicycle hire isn't an option at the station, bicycle storage is available with some uncovered spaces.

Station Facilities and Amenities

Wellington's station facilities ensure a seamless travel experience. You can purchase or collect your tickets at the ticket machines located on platform one. The station also provides an induction loop for those requiring hearing assistance. Although smartcards aren't issued or validated on-site, you can easily collect online-purchased tickets without hassle.

For mobility-impaired passengers, step-free access is available to certain areas of the station. Additionally, assistance can be arranged in advance for a more comfortable travel experience. With toilets, including accessible ones, available on platform two, it's a station that caters to the diverse needs of its travelers.

Accessible Services

If you require help navigating the station, staff are on hand during specified hours to assist. Help points are also strategically placed throughout for additional support. While there are no waiting room amenities, the station offers seating areas and accessible car parking spaces. Assistance meeting points are available, ensuring everyone can travel with confidence.

Planning Your Onward Journey

Wellington (Shropshire) ensures easy onward travel connections. For those unexpected moments when rail services aren't available, a rail replacement service operates from the 'No Parking' zone at the top of the station car park. Regular taxis can be found with local providers like Central and Diamond Cars just a call away. To make things simple, there's ample information on bus services available in a handy printable format, ensuring that your travel plans remain uninterrupted.
